Previously, rows with equal sort keys could reorder between runs, which complicated audit comparisons and could mask tampering in diff-based reviews. We replaced the unstable sort with a stable merge sort and added a tiebreaker on the internal row sequence. From a security-review standpoint, identical inputs now always produce byte-identical output, making report hashes reliable. Test coverage and benchmarks are in the PR. The verified build token appears below.

pipeline stamp: htk4_66df

## Broker Upgrade Auth Notes

Heads up: once we flip Fernwhistle MQ to version 7, the old shared-secret handshake is gone for good. Every publisher and consumer now authenticates against the Lanternside token service, which means release builds need a valid service key baked into the deploy config before cutover. Staging already runs this way, so no surprises expected. Double-check the key hasn't hit its 90-day expiry before you ship. For the release pipeline, use the key that follows.

service key, kajef-kajof: qvz4-emrX

### Escalation

If the Ledgerweave inventory reconciliation job fails twice consecutively, or if the discrepancy count exceeds 500 SKUs, do not simply re-run it. First capture the job's summary output and the delta report from the Tallyhouse dashboard, noting the warehouse region affected. Pause downstream sync to avoid propagating bad counts. Then escalate to the Inventory Integrity rotation with your findings attached, and follow up by email to the team lead.

escalation mailbox, kagef-kawef: frador_zorix@tolvaqlabs.internal